Diary Entry - 09/19/1982

Sunday, September 19, 1982

View the President's Schedule

A busy day for N.S.C.—State & Defense & staff. I attended meeting in the morning re the Beirut massacre. The Israelis did finally attempt to oust the killers. They have proclaimed their outrage. I finally told our group we should go for broke. Let’s tell the people we are in at the request of the Lebanese—sending the multi-national force back in. Italy has agreed & we believe the French will too. We are asking the Israelis to leave Beirut. We are asking Arabs to intervene & persuade Syrians to leave Lebanon at which time we’ll ask Israelis to do likewise. In the meantime Lebanon will establish a govt. & the capability of defending itself. No more half way gestures clear the whole situation while the M.N.F. is on hand to assure order. George S. & Jeanne K. were enthusiastic about the idea and apparently there was no disagreement. The wheels are now in motion.
